CALL:HANDoff[:IMMediate]

Function

THIS COMMAND IS OBSOLETE. Please use the CALL:HANDoff:PCReconfig[:IMMediate] and CALL:HANDoff:SYSTem[:GSM][:IMMediate] commands to perform physical channel reconfigurations and system handoffs.

Initiates a handoff while on a call (and in Active Cell mode). Any measurements that have been initiated are aborted when a handoff is initiated. See Handovers .

A handoff can initiate a change of downlink UARFCN ( CALL:SETup[:PCReconfig]:CHANnel<[:SELected]|:FDD>:DOWNlink ), a change of uplink UARFCN ( CALL:SETup[:PCReconfig]:CHANnel<[:SELected]|:FDD>:UPLink[:MCHannel] ), or a change from W-CDMA system to GSM system ( CALL:SETup[:HANDoff]:SYSTem[:TYPE] ) while maintaining the connection.

The W-CDMA to GSM handoff is only available when both the E1963A and E1968A test applications (TAs) are present in the test set and licensed for operation.

Requirements

Test Application Revision: A.03 and above: add handoff from W-CDMA to GSM.

Lab Application Revision: A.01 and above.

Programming Example

 
OUTPUT 714;"CALL:HANDoff"

CALL:HANDoff:EXTernal[:IMMediate]

Function

Initiates the Execute External 8960 Handover immediate action. See External 8960 Handover and Two-Cell Test System .
Requirements

Lab Application Revision: D.00.04 and above.

Programming Example

 
OUTPUT 714;"CALL:HANDoff:EXTernal"

CALL:HANDoff:EXTernal:ATIMe

Function

Sets/queries the Activation Time .

This parameter can only be changed when connection status is idle.

Setting

Range: 0 to 255 frames

Resolution: 1 frame

Query

Same as setting

*RST Setting

0 frames

Requirements

Lab Application Revision: E.00 and above

Programming Example

 
OUTPUT 714;"CALL:HANDoff:EXTernal:ATIMe 100" 
! Sets Activation Time to 100 frames.

CALL:HANDoff:PCReconfig[:IMMediate]

Function

Performs a Physical Channel Reconfiguration .
Requirements

Test Application Revision: A.05 and above.

Lab Application Revision: B.01 and above.

Programming Example

 
OUTPUT 714;"CALL:HANDoff:PCReconfig"

CALL:HANDoff:PCReconfig:ATIMe

Function

Sets/queries the PCR Activation Time .

Setting

Range: 0 to 255

Resolution: 1

Query

Same as setting

*RST Setting

0

Requirements

Test Application Revision: A.08.20 and above

Lab Application Revision: C.03 and above

Programming Example

 
OUTPUT 714;"CALL:HANDoff:PCReconfig:ATIMe 100" 
! Sets PCR Activation Time to 1 s (100 x 10 ms = 1 s).

CALL:HANDoff:PCReconfig:CFNHandling

Function

Sets/queries PCR Timing Indication (CFN Handling) .

Setting

Range: AUTO|INITialise|MAINtain

Query

Range: AUTO|INIT|MAIN

*RST Setting

AUTO

Requirements

Test Application Revision: A.07 and above

Test Application Revision A.11, added AUTO, changed default from INIT to AUTO

Lab Application Revision: C.02 and above

Lab Application Revision D.02, added AUTO, changed default from INIT to AUTO

Programming Example

 
OUTPUT 714;"CALL:HANDoff:PCReconfig:CFNHandling MAINtain" 
! Sets PCR Timing Indication (CFN Handling) to Maintain.

CALL:HANDoff:PCReconfig:RBTest:LMESsaging:STATe

Function

Sets/queries the RB Test Mode PCR Loopback Messaging State .

Setting

Range: 1|ON|0|OFF

Query

Range: 1|0

*RST Setting

0 (off)

Requirements

Test Application Revision: A.08.20 and above

Lab Application Revision: C.03 and above

Programming Example

 
OUTPUT 714;"CALL:HANDoff:PCReconfig:RBTest:LMESsaging:STATe On" 
! Sets RB Test Mode PCR Loopback Messaging State to On.

CALL:HANDoff:SYSTem[:GSM][:IMMediate]

Function

Performs a System Handover .
Requirements

GSM/GPRS_W-CDMA Fast Switching Test Application Revision: B.04 and above.

E1987A GSM/GPRS_W-CDMA Fast Switching Test Application Revision A.03.20, :GSM is optional.

GSM/GPRS_W-CDMA Fast Switching Lab Application Revision: B.01 and above.

E6785C GSM/GPRS_W-CDMA Fast Switching Lab Application Revision C.03, :GSM is optional.

Programming Example

 
OUTPUT 714;"CALL:HANDoff:SYSTem"

CALL:HANDoff:SYSTem:GSM:ATIMe

Function

Sets/queries the activation time of a WCDMA to GSM handover. The UE will wait the specified number of frames before trying to find the GSM cell.

Setting

Range: 0 to 255

Resolution: 1

Query

Same as setting

*RST Setting

0

Requirements

Test Application Revision: A.14 and above

Programming Example

 
OUTPUT 714;"CALL:HANDoff:SYSTem:GSM:ATIMe?"
